What companies run services between Klaffer am Hochficht, Austria and Vienna, Austria?

You can take a bus from Klaffer am Hochficht Raika to Vienna, Central Station Südtiroler Platz via Linz/Donau Fernheizkraftwerk and Linz Industriezeile in around 4h 24m.
